Paul had a nice turnout of the Potomac Division to his layout located in
Charles County Maryland. Interestingly, Paul’s home faces CSX tracks
that serve a coal-fired electric generating plant. Unfortunately, no
trains passed on the right-of-way during our visit. Paul’s layout is
located in his detached garage behind his home. The greeter was Dale
Latham.
Paul said that “the P & D Railroad stands for himself and his
deceased friend Dave who always came over to help with any crisis; he
will be sadly missed.” The P & D is a modern day railroad with rule
areas such as industries,inter modal yard, trucking businesses, homes,
and a main staging yard. The layout is 14' by 8' by 9' with the
extension of the staging yard. The track is in a dog bone shape with two
mainlines going east to west and west to east. The best way to explain
the overall layout shape is that it is similar in shape to a staple."
The railroad is about 15 to 20 years old and is complete other than
regular maintenance. Paul models current era CSX, Conrail, and Norfolk
Southern in HO- Scale.His operating and control system Digitrax. This
was the Potomac Divisions first visit to Paul's railroad.
